Sundance Spas Dealer

536 Calvert St
Staunton, VA 24401
540-886-1022

Valley Pool & Spa

536 Calvert St
Staunton, VA 24401
540-886-1022

Culligan

331 N Lewis St
Staunton, VA 24401
540-886-8422

Marquis Spas of the Valley

331 N Lewis St
Staunton, VA 24401
540-886-2992

T B D

823 Richmond Ave
Staunton, VA 24401
540-213-7727

Anderson Family Pools

113 6th St
Clifton Forge, VA 24422
540-862-4860

Byer Contracting

121 W Main St
Covington, VA 24426
540-962-3373

Mountain Air Inc

121 W Main St
Covington, VA 24426
540-962-3373

H 20 Unlimited

398 E Midland Trl
Lexington, VA 24450
540-463-2636

Shenandoah Environmental

398A E Midland Trl
Lexington, VA 24450
540-463-2636